Что именно означают испытательные инфраструктуры

Испытательные инфраструктуры являют как отдельные окружения, во которых проверяется действие программного обеспечения до этого продукта использования во рабочей системе. Такие среды формируются для этого, для того чтобы выявлять дефекты, оценивать реакцию приложения и валидировать корректность правок вне риска для стабильной работы решения. Данные инфраструктуры повторяют параметры фактической работы, при этом совсем не Гет Икс воздействуют при аудиторию и ключевые операции.

Во ходе программирования тестовые среды имеют существенную функцию. Дополнительные материалы, такие как getx, дают возможность выяснить структуру сред а также механизмы таких окружений применения. Ключевое значение отводится корректности повторения параметров, надежности эксплуатации и возможности контролируемого валидации многообразных ситуаций.

Роль испытательных сред

Главная задача испытательной инфраструктуры — создать безопасное окружение с целью проверки обновлений. Каждая новая возможность, устранение сбоя а также изменение сервиса сначала тестируется при изолированном контуре. Данное дает возможность обнаружить проблемы перед периода, как такие ошибки воздействуют по основную платформу.

Тестовые инфраструктуры также задействуются ради оценки согласованности. Программа имеет возможность взаимодействовать с базами сведений, сторонними сервисами плюс служебными модулями. Во тестовой области получается убедиться, если любые элементы работают Get X правильно параллельно.

Еще одной целью выступает оценка эффективности. Во испытательном окружении имитируется интенсивность, дабы выяснить, каким образом сервис ведет работу во время значительном объеме действий. Это помогает выявить слабые места а также сначала настроиться для росту использования.

Виды испытательных инфраструктур

Существует ряд видов испытательных сред. Создание обычно запускается во персональной инфраструктуре, там где программист валидирует конкретные правки. Такая инфраструктура отличается высокой подвижностью и помогает оперативно делать изменения.

Очередным шагом выступает интеграционная среда. В ней тестируется обмен различных компонентов сервиса. Основная функция — убедиться, что компоненты правильно обмениваются информацией а также никак не создают дефектов.

Staging-среда наиболее подведена до продуктовой. В данном контуре проверяется финальная версия сервиса до релизом. Это помогает измерить реакцию системы в условиях, близких до фактическим.

Также способна задействоваться самостоятельная инфраструктура с целью производительного проверки. В этой среде формируется высокая активность, чтобы проверить стабильность системы и такой платформы возможность обрабатывать крупное число операций.

Устройство тестовой среды

Тестовая область содержит набор элементов. Базу создает сервер а также кластер узлов, на каких запускается программа. Дополнительно применяются хранилища данных, системы сохранения плюс интернет Гет Икс элементы.

Настройка инфраструктуры должна отвечать реальным условиям. Такое затрагивает версий программного софта, настроек серверов плюс структуры информации. Чем корректнее инфраструктура повторяет продуктовую платформу, в таком случае стабильнее результаты валидации.

Также способны задействоваться тестовые записи. Они моделируют фактические строки, при этом не включают личной информации. Данные материалы помогают оценить механику функционирования приложения без угрозы потери информации.

Управление сведениями при тестовой области

Обращение через данными требует специального метода. При тестовой инфраструктуре применяются копии либо отдельно подготовленные комплекты Get X информации. Такое дает возможность создавать различные варианты а также оценивать поведение сервиса в различных режимах.

Важно контролировать свежесть сведений. В случае если информация потеряла актуальность, результаты валидации могут быть недостоверными. Потому сведения периодически пересоздаются а также генерируются повторно.

Кроме того важно учитывать безопасность. Испытательные данные совсем не обязаны содержать настоящую личную сведения. С целью этого задействуются способы анонимизации а также GetX создания искусственных данных.

Автоматизация тестовых окружений

Новые платформы программирования регулярно применяют механизацию. Испытательные среды имеют возможность создаваться а также настраиваться автоматически. Данное помогает оперативно запускать контур ради валидации изменений.

Автообработка охватывает настройку узлов, загрузку компонентов плюс размещение сведений. Такой принцип уменьшает вероятность сбоев а также ускоряет цикл тестирования.

Кроме того упрощается очистка плюс пересоздание окружения. По завершении завершения проверки окружение может быть сброшено или пересоздано. Такое сохраняет надежность плюс исключает сбор сбоев Гет Икс.

Взаимосвязь через CI/CD циклами

Проверочные среды напрямую объединены по CI/CD. Во время очередном обновлении кода самостоятельно выполняются пайплайны, какие применяют испытательные среды для тестирования. Такое помогает своевременно находить ошибки и снижать их попадание дальше.

Каждый шаг CI/CD имеет возможность задействовать отдельную область. К примеру, межкомпонентные тесты выполняются при отдельной области, и заключительная валидация — при отдельной. Подобный метод увеличивает надежность платформы.

Самостоятельное обращение с испытательными средами делает цикл программирования более стабильным. Каждые обновления движутся единую схему проверок.

Контроль корректности

Оценка качества является важной задачей тестовых окружений. В этих средах запускаются разные категории валидации: сценарное, связующее, стрессовое а также повторное. Отдельный вид валидации оценивает конкретный элемент действия системы.

Итоги валидации сохраняются плюс оцениваются. Если выявлены ошибки, изменения возвращаются для доработку. Данное снижает проникновение проблем GetX в рабочую среду.

Постоянное проверка дает возможность поддерживать устойчивость системы. Даже небольшие правки могут воздействовать на работу приложения, поэтому проверка осуществляется постоянно.

Распространенные недочеты при применении тестовых сред

Распространенной в числе частых сложностей выступает отличие среды реальным условиям. Если параметры не совпадает, результаты валидации имеют возможность оказаться ошибочными. Данное ведет до дефектам после деплоя.

Также одной ошибкой выступает использование старых сведений. В таком условии тестирование не демонстрирует Гет Икс реальную ситуацию, и ошибки имеют возможность оказаться незамеченными.

Также встречается недостаточная изоляция. Если испытательная среда объединена с рабочей системой, существует риск воздействия при фактические сведения. Это имеет возможность подвести к критическим результатам.

Защита проверочных окружений

Проверочные окружения могут оказаться закрыты так же же, как а также рабочие инфраструктуры. Эти окружения могут содержать значимую сведения про устройстве приложения а также этого продукта механике. Поэтому доступ Get X в этим средам должен быть ограничен.

Применяются способы контроля прав, кодирования а также наблюдения. Данное позволяет снизить постороннее использование инфраструктуры.

Также следует контролировать по актуализацией программного обеспечения. Старые модули могут содержать риски, которые имеют возможность быть задействованы злоумышленниками GetX.

Наблюдение испытательных инфраструктур

Контроль помогает отслеживать работу тестовой инфраструктуры. Он демонстрирует загрузку средств, сбои а также скорость. Данное дает возможность находить проблемы не исключительно во программе, но и во собственной инфраструктуре.

Регулярное контролирование помогает поддерживать стабильность инфраструктуры. В случае если мощности исчерпываются либо формируются неполадки, такое имеет возможность сказаться на итоги тестирования.

Контроль тоже помогает улучшать распределение средств. Данное очень важно во время работе по несколькими окружениями параллельно.

Вспомогательные стороны проверочных сред

Ключевым среди существенных аспектов выступает контроль вариантами среды. Отдельные этапы создания имеют возможность предполагать разных настроек плюс конфигураций. Потому Get X важно сохранять настройки среды а также контролировать правки. Такое помогает создавать параметры проверки плюс избегать расхождений между выводами.

Кроме того задействуется принцип одноразовых сред. Ради любой операции или проверки создается самостоятельная инфраструктура, какая удаляется после выполнения проверки. Данное позволяет тестировать правки отдельно плюс снижает риск расхождений среди отдельными сборками программы.

Также отдельным направлением становится связь через средствами создания. Проверочные среды могут самостоятельно GetX подключаться в инструментам учета релизов, CI/CD процессам и решениям контроля. Это создает цикл валидации намного оперативным плюс понятным.

Настройка эксплуатации тестовых инфраструктур

Для результативной работы важно оптимизировать средства. Развертывание и поддержка инфраструктуры предполагает вычислительных ресурсов, поэтому следует контролировать эти ресурсы занятость. Программное деактивация ненужных инфраструктур помогает Гет Икс уменьшить нагрузку.

Оптимизация дополнительно предполагает конфигурацию пайплайнов. Не каждые валидации могут выполняться в одной области. Разделение операций между окружениями ускоряет валидацию а также сокращает длительность ожидания.

Регулярный анализ работы тестовых сред позволяет находить проблемные зоны. Если проверки работают долго а также часто возникают сбои, параметры необходимо корректировать. Это создает платформу гораздо стабильной плюс эффективной Get X.

Реальное влияние испытательных сред

Проверочные среды используются в разных этапах создания. Эти окружения помогают обнаруживать ошибки, валидировать правки а также улучшать качество решения. Вне данных сред угроза ошибок во рабочей платформе сильно возрастает.

Корректно организованные проверочные среды формируют механизм создания гораздо предсказуемым. Каждое правка получает проверку, данное уменьшает вероятность внезапных проблем.

Знание механизмов использования проверочных сред дает возможность лучше понимать в современных технологиях программирования. Это GetX дает представление насчет этой теме, как создаются, проверяются а также развертываются онлайн продукты.

Categories:

Tags:

No responses yet

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*